3.35 – Virgin Bet Ayr Gold Cup (Heritage Handicap) Cl2 6f ITV

23/23 – Raced within the last 8 weeks
20/23 – Raced within the last 4 weeks
20/23 – Had 3 or more wins to their name
18/23 – Had won over 6f before
18/23 – Failed to win their last race
16/23 – Carried 9-1 or more
16/23 – Came from a double-figure stall
15/23 – Rated 90-101
14/23 – Aged 4 or 5 years-old
14/23 – Finished in the top 4 last time out
13/23 – Winning distance 1 length or less
12/23 – Had 7 or more runs that season
12/23 – Unplaced favourites
12/23 – Ran at Doncaster (4), Goodwood (5) or Haydock (3) last time out
12/23 – Had raced at Ayr before
5/23 – Trained by Kevin Ryan
4/23 – Winning favourites (or joint) (5 winning favs since 1980)
2/23 – Trained by Richard Fahey (2 of the last 18)
2/23 – Trained by Andrew Balding (2 of the last 11)
2/23 – Trained by David O’Meara (2 of the last 10)
0/23 – Filly or mare winners
The last 7 winners were drawn 12+
Trainer Karl Burke has won the race twice (1994 & 1998)
14 of the last 15 winners came from stalls 8 or higher (4 of the last 19 winners came from stall 8)
16 of the last 19 winners carried 9-0 or more in weight
Since 1980 just 8 winners aged 6 or older
Since 1980 just 2 winners aged 7 or older
The last horse to win back-to-back races was Heronslea in 1930/31

3.00 – Ladbrokes Trophy Chase (Handicap) Grade 3 (CLASS 1) (4yo+) ITV 3m2f110y

16/18 – Aged 8 or younger
16/18 – Had won between 2-5 previous races over fences
16/18 – Had won a chase race over at least 3m before
15/18 - Returned 12/1 or shorter in the betting
13/18 – Finished in the first 3 last time out
13/18 – Carried 10-13 or more
13/18 – Had run at Newbury before (9 had won over fences there)
12/18 – Winning distance – 2 ½ lengths or more
12/18 – Aged either 6 or 7 years-old
12/18 – Had won a Grade 3 or better class chase race before
12/18 – Rated between 140 and 151
12/18 – Had a previous run that season
10/18 – Won last time out
10/18 – Won by an Irish-bred horse
10/18 – Unplaced favourites
8/18 – Ran at either Aintree (2) or Cheltenham (6) last time out
6/18 – Winning favourites (1 joint)
3/18 – Trained by Paul Nicholls
3/18 – Trained by Nicky Henderson (2 of last 8)
2/18 – Trained by the Pipe stable
2/18 – Trained by Colin Tizzard (2 of the last 4)
The average winning SP in the last 18 years is 9/1
Since 1968 there has only been one winner aged in double-figures (1981 Diamond Edge, 10)
Since 1990 (29 runnings) there have been 14 winners (48%) aged 7 years-old

BetFair Fighting Fifth Hurdle (Grade 1) Cl1 2m ITV

18/18 – Won a hurdles race over at least 2m before
16/18 – Won at least a Grade 2 hurdle before
16/18 – Finished in the first two in their latest race
15/18 – Raced in the Champion Hurdle later that same season
15/18 – Won at least 4 times over hurdles before
14/18 – Placed favourites
13/18 – Officially rated 151 or higher
12/18 – Won their last race
11/18 – Ran within the last 6 weeks
10/18 – Placed in the top 6 in the Champion Hurdle later that season
8/18 – Favourites that won (1 joint)
6/18 – Won by an Irish bred horse
5/18 – Raced over hurdles at Newcastle before
4/18 – Won by an Irish based yard
4/18 - Trained by Nicky Henderson (4 of last 12)
3/18 – Won by a previous winner of the race
2/18 - Trained by Paul Nicholls (2 of last 6)
2/18 – Won the Champion Hurdle later that same season (2008 Punjabi, 2018 Buveur d’Air)
The average winning SP in the last 18 runnings is 6/1

Note: The 2008 renewal was staged at Wetherby, and the 2010 race at Newbury
